This is fried laver—sheets of gim—given a gossamer coat of sticky rice powder before hitting hot oil. The result lands somewhere between a chip and the crackling edges of nurungji, but with the deep, savory soul of roasted seaweed.
The rice layer isn’t a heavy batter; it’s a delicate, brittle shell that shatters softly, then melts into a concentrated hit of umami. Seasoning leans into a sweet-savory push-pull with a buttery, salty finish that lingers just enough to make you open the bag again.
Pour a mound into a small bowl for solo snacking, scatter over a bowl of warm rice with a drizzle of sesame oil, or slip a few sheets into a lunchbox for an afternoon crunch. Once opened, pinch the bag tight and clip it—seaweed treats are notorious for stealing moisture from the air, and a crisp sheet is a happy sheet.
